Editorial note

The Sony Bravia KD-55AF8 is a television that stands out for its exceptional picture quality thanks to OLED technology, offering deep blacks and vibrant colors. Its sleek and modern design fits perfectly into any type of interior, making it an aesthetic choice for consumers. The user interface, while generally intuitive, may disappoint some users compared to other brands due to a less fluid operating system. However, this model has notable drawbacks. Its high price can be a barrier for many consumers, especially when faced with similar alternatives on the market. Additionally, energy consumption is higher than that of some LED televisions, which could lead to higher electricity costs in the long run. Although the picture quality is impressive, motion handling can sometimes leave something to be desired, particularly during fast scenes. Finally, issues with wireless connectivity stability may occur in certain configurations, affecting the streaming experience. Despite these few weaknesses, Sony's reputation for reliability and innovation ensures durability and optimal performance, which remains a considerable asset for the Bravia KD-55AF8.

What is the recommended viewing distance for my Sony TV?
The optimal viewing distance for your Sony TV depends on the screen size. Generally, it is advised to sit about 2.4 times the diagonal of the screen.
What should I do if my TV is not receiving a signal?
If your TV is not picking up a signal, check the following: - Make sure your TV is set to the correct source. - Check that the connections via HDMI or SCART are properly established.
What are the dimensions of my TV screen?
The size of your TV is usually indicated in inches, where 1 inch equals 2.54 centimeters. This measurement corresponds to the diagonal of the screen, which you can obtain by measuring from the bottom left corner to the top right corner.
What does the acronym HDMI stand for?
HDMI stands for High-Definition Multimedia Interface. An HDMI cable allows for the transmission of audio and video signals between different devices.
